East Tennessee State routs Kennesaw State 66-45

Feb 13, 2010 - 2:04 AM JOHNSON CITY, Tenn.(AP) -- Justin Tubbs scored 23 points and Isiah Brown had a double-double to lead East Tennessee State to a 66-45 win over Kennesaw State on Friday night.

Brown finished with 14 points and a game-high 15 rebounds for the Pirates (14-12, 10-5 Atlantic Sun Conference), who have won three straight. Micah Williams pitched in with 13 points.

East Tennessee State pulled away early against the Owls (12-14, 7-8), jumping out to a 27-9 lead with 8:55 left in the first half on Tubbs' 3-pointer. He went 5-for-11 from beyond the arc.

Kennesaw State would pull no closer than 12 points, as the Pirates built a 26 point advantage - their largest of the game - on Brown's three-point play with 6:54 to play.

East Tennessee State forced 20 turnovers by the Owls.

Markeith Cummings was the only Kennesaw State player to score in double figures with 10 points. LaDaris Green had 11 rebounds.
